+sub Usage {
+ my $usage = <<"EOF";
+ $prg Set up embedding of Japanese/Chinese/Korean fonts via updmap.cfg.
+
+ This script searches for some of the most common fonts
+ for embedding into pdfs by dvipdfmx.
+
+ In addition it allows to set up arbitrary font families
+ to be embedded into the generated pdf files, as long
+ as at least the map file otf-<family>.map is present.
+ Other map files that will be used if available are
+
+ For Japanese:
+ ptex-<family>.map
+ uptex-<family>.map
+ otf-<family>.map
+ otf-up-<family>.map
+
+ For Korean, Traditional Chinese and Simplified Chinese:
+ uptex-<NN>-<family>.map
+ otf-<NN>-<family>.map
+ (NN being: ko, tc, sc)
+
+ Please see the documentation of updmap for details (updmap --help).
+
+ Usage: $prg [OPTION] {<fontname>|auto|nofont|status}
+
+ <family> embed an arbitrary font family <family>, at least the
+ map file otf-<family>.map has to be available.
+ auto: embed one of the following supported font families
+ automatically:
+ hiragino, hiragino-pron, hiragino-elcapitan,
+ hiragino-elcapitan-pron, toppanbunkyu-sierra,
+ morisawa, morisawa-pr6n,
+ kozuka, kozuka-pr6n, kozuka-pr6,
+ ipa, ipaex, moga-mobo, moga-mobo-ex, ume,
+ ms, ms-osx,
+ yu-win, yu-win10, yu-osx,
+ canon
+ and fall back to not embedding any font if none of them
+ is available
+ nofont: embed no fonts (and rely on system fonts when displaying pdfs)
+ If your system does not have any of the supported font
+ families as specified above, this target is selected
+ automatically.
+ status: get information about current environment and usable font map
+
+ Options:
+ -n, --dry-run do not actually run updmap
+ -h, --help show this message and exit
+ --mode=NN setup for Japanese (NN=ja), Korean (NN=ko),
+ Simplified Chinese (NN=sc), Traditional Chinese (NN=tc)
+ --NN short for --mode=NN
+ --jis2004 use JIS2004 variants for default fonts of (u)pTeX
+ --sys run in sys mode, i.e., call updmap-sys
+ --version show version information and exit
+
+EOF
+;
+ print $usage;
+ exit 0;
+}
